+#include <fenv.h>
+#include <assert.h>
+
+
+int
+fesetenv (const fenv_t *envp)
+{
+ fenv_t temp;
+
+ /* Install the environment specified by ENVP. But there are a few
+ values which we do not want to come from the saved environment.
+ Therefore, we get the current environment and replace the values
+ we want to use from the environment specified by the parameter. */
+ __asm__ ("fnstenv %0\n"
+ "stmxcsr %1" : "=m" (*&temp), "=m" (*&temp.__mxcsr));
+
+ if (envp == FE_DFL_ENV)
+ {
+ temp.__control_word |= FE_ALL_EXCEPT;
+ temp.__control_word &= ~FE_TOWARDZERO;
+ temp.__status_word &= ~FE_ALL_EXCEPT;
+ temp.__eip = 0;
+ temp.__cs_selector = 0;
+ temp.__opcode = 0;
+ temp.__data_offset = 0;
+ temp.__data_selector = 0;
+ /* Set mask for SSE MXCSR. */
+ temp.__mxcsr |= (FE_ALL_EXCEPT << 7);
+ /* Set rounding to FE_TOWARDZERO. */
+ temp.__mxcsr &= ~(FE_TOWARDZERO << 3);
+ /* Disable exceptions. */
+ temp.__mxcsr &= ~FE_ALL_EXCEPT;
+ }
+ else if (envp == FE_NOMASK_ENV)
+ {
+ temp.__control_word &= ~(FE_ALL_EXCEPT | FE_TOWARDZERO);
+ temp.__status_word &= ~FE_ALL_EXCEPT;
+ temp.__eip = 0;
+ temp.__cs_selector = 0;
+ temp.__opcode = 0;
+ temp.__data_offset = 0;
+ temp.__data_selector = 0;
+ /* Set mask for SSE MXCSR. */
+ temp.__mxcsr &= ~(FE_ALL_EXCEPT << 7);
+ /* Set rounding to FE_TOWARDZERO. */
+ temp.__mxcsr &= ~(FE_TOWARDZERO << 3);
+ /* Disable exceptions. */
+ temp.__mxcsr &= ~FE_ALL_EXCEPT;
+ }
+ else
+ {
+ temp.__control_word &= ~(FE_ALL_EXCEPT | FE_TOWARDZERO);
+ temp.__control_word |= (envp->__control_word
+ & (FE_ALL_EXCEPT | FE_TOWARDZERO));
+ temp.__status_word &= ~FE_ALL_EXCEPT;
+ temp.__status_word |= envp->__status_word & FE_ALL_EXCEPT;
+ temp.__eip = envp->__eip;
+ temp.__cs_selector = envp->__cs_selector;
+ temp.__opcode = envp->__opcode;
+ temp.__data_offset = envp->__data_offset;
+ temp.__data_selector = envp->__data_selector;
+ temp.__mxcsr = envp->__mxcsr;
+ }
+
+ __asm__ ("fldenv %0\n"
+ "ldmxcsr %1" : : "m" (temp), "m" (temp.__mxcsr));
+
+ /* Success. */
+ return 0;
+}
